Bug 13086 - Возможно стоит использовать MD5_Init из -lcrypto
Summary: Возможно стоит использовать MD5_Init из -lcrypto
Status: CLOSED FIXED
Alias: None
Product: Sisyphus
Classification: Development
Component: libosip2 (show other bugs)
Version: unstable
Hardware: all Linux
: P2 minor
Assignee: viy
QA Contact: qa-sisyphus
URL:
Keywords:
Depends on:
Blocks:
 
Reported: 2007-10-11 03:31 MSD by Vitaly Lipatov
Modified: 2009-05-10 09:33 MSD (History)
2 users (show)

See Also:


Attachments
Удаление функций MD5 из библиотеки (1.06 KB, patch)
2007-10-13 10:57 MSD, Vitaly Lipatov
no flags Details | Diff

Note You need to log in before you can comment on or make changes to this bug.
Description Vitaly Lipatov 2007-10-11 03:31:43 MSD
Возможно вместо встроенного MD5Init
стоит использовать MD5_Init из -lcrypto,
прототип в /usr/include/openssl/md5.h
Comment 1 Valery Inozemtsev 2007-10-11 10:35:58 MSD
зачем?
Comment 2 Slava Semushin 2007-10-11 11:04:31 MSD
(In reply to comment #1)
> зачем?

Чтобы не таскать с собой старую версию библиотеки libcrypto, чтобы не загружать
в память вторую версию того же кода, чтобы избежать возможных ошибок в старом
коде, который уже или будет исправлены в libcrypto.
Comment 3 Valery Inozemtsev 2007-10-11 11:07:52 MSD
жду патчей
Comment 4 Vitaly Lipatov 2007-10-13 10:57:43 MSD
Created attachment 2224 [details]
Удаление функций MD5 из библиотеки

Патч удаляет сборку MD5 и установку заголовочного файла osip_md5.h
Вообще это наверное должен делать параметр configure
--disable-md5, но он наверное пока только в мечтах разработчиков.
Comment 5 Valery Inozemtsev 2007-10-13 21:12:31 MSD
libosip2-3.0.3-alt2
Comment 6 Vitaly Lipatov 2007-10-13 21:52:35 MSD
Спасибо!